The International Federation of Journalists (IFJ) published its final “List of Journalists Killed” for 2025 on December 31. According to IFJ data, a total of 128 journalists and media workers lost their lives in 2025, 10 of whom were women; nine of the deaths were accidental. The Federation stated that authorities have systematically failed to protect journalists and called for urgent steps to break the cycle of impunity. According to the report, the Middle East and Arab World was the deadliest region for the third consecutive year with 74 deaths; 56 journalists were killed in Palestine. The IFJ announced that 3,173 journalists and media workers have been killed worldwide since 1990, and that 533 journalists were in prison as of 2025.
